Output ebbaa70e7f82c44da827ab4d52e820dab4d336a81b432f7ea4946790459a264f:110

value
198557
script pubkey
OP_HASH160 OP_PUSHBYTES_20 481c0cce541018bf7781c230237c7b4864996fc7 OP_EQUAL
address
38GJBJfPYhdtnSY9m4gqyBw2oLeqD6davs
transaction
ebbaa70e7f82c44da827ab4d52e820dab4d336a81b432f7ea4946790459a264f
confirmations
219222
spent
true